Nanci Pattenden

Nanci M. Pattenden is a genealogist and an emerging fiction writer, with non-fiction articles in The Attic, Ancestors, and Site Lines. She is currently working on a collection of detective stories set in Victorian Toronto, as well as a novel based on an 1891 murder involving a young relative. Nanci lives in Southern Ontario with her cat Sandy, has completed the Creative Writing program at the University of Calgary, and is now working on the Professional Writing Certificate specializing in Marketing and Public Relations. Book one of the Detective Hodgins Victorian Mysteries has been published as an e-book and POD. BODY IN THE HARBOUR is available from Kobo, Amazon, Barnes & Noble and Creatspace.
